How to measure your ring size
Measure an existing ring
Use a ring that already fits perfectly on the same finger. Measure the inner diameter in mm and match to the chart below.
Most accurate
Paper strip method
Wrap a thin non-stretchy strip of paper around your finger, mark the overlap, then measure the length in mm.
Easy at home
Visit a local jeweler
Any jewelry store can measure your finger in under a minute with a professional sizer — the most precise option available.
Most precise
Paper strip — step by step
1
Cut a thin strip of non-stretchy paper
A receipt or notepad page works perfectly. Avoid string or elastic — it stretches and gives an inaccurate result.
2
Wrap snugly around the base of your finger
Snug but not tight — gentle resistance, not pressure. The base is where the ring will actually sit.
3
Mark exactly where the strip meets itself
Use a fine pen — this is your finger's circumference in mm.
4
Measure in mm, then divide by 3.14
The result is your inner diameter. Match it to the chart below to find your size across all systems.
Best time to measure: At least 10 minutes after exercise, when your body temperature is normal. Fingers swell in heat — measuring at rest gives the most accurate everyday fit.
Ordering a wide or thick band? Go 1 Israeli size (or half a US size) larger than your usual — wide bands sit tighter on the finger.
Ring size chart — Diameter · Circumference · Europe · US · UK · Israel
Diameter (mm) Circumference (mm) Europe US UK Israel
13.2 41.5 42 2 D 2
13.5 42.3 2 1/4 D 1/2
13.6 43 43 2 1/2 E 3
13.9 43.5 2 3/4 E 1/2
14.1 44.2 44 3 F 4
14.3 44.8 3 1/4 F 1/2
14.5 45.5 45 3 1/2 G 5
14.7 46.1 46 3 3/4 G 1/2 6
14.9 46.8 47 4 H 7
15.1 47.4 4 1/4 H 1/2
15.3 48 48 4 1/2 I 8
15.5 48.7 4 3/4 J
15.7 49.3 49 5 J 1/2 9
15.9 50 50 5 1/4 K 10
16.1 50.6 51 5 1/2 popular K 1/2 11
16.3 51.2 5 3/4 L
16.5 51.9 52 6 popular L 1/2 12
16.7 52.5 53 6 1/4 popular M 13
16.9 53.1 6 1/2 M 1/2
17.1 53.8 6 3/4 N
17.3 54.4 54 7 N 1/2 14
17.5 55.1 55 7 1/4 O 15
17.7 55.7 56 7 1/2 O 1/2 16
17.9 56.3 7 3/4 P
18.1 57 57 8 P 1/2 17
18.3 57.6 58 8 1/4 Q 18
18.5 58.3 59 8 1/2 Q 1/2 19
18.8 58.9 8 3/4 R
19 59.5 60 9 R 1/2 20
19.2 60.2 61 9 1/4 S 21
19.4 60.8 62 9 1/2 S 1/2 22
19.6 61.4 9 3/4 T
19.8 62.1 10 T 1/2
20 62.7 63 10 1/4 U 23
20.2 63.4 64 10 1/2 U 1/2 24
20.4 64 10 3/4 V
20.6 64.6 65 11 V 1/2 25
20.8 65.3 11 1/4 W
21 65.9 66 11 1/2 W 1/2 26
21.2 66.6 11 3/4 X
21.4 67.2 67 12 X 1/2 27
21.6 67.8 68 12 1/4 Y 28
Most women in the US wear between a 5 1/2 and 7 (Israeli sizes 11–14). If you're between two sizes, always size up. Buying for someone else? Measure the inner diameter of a ring they already wear — it's the most reliable method.
Chain lengths & where they fall
Necklace length guide

* Positioning is approximate. Fit may vary based on individual neck and body size.

14"
Choker
Sits at the base of the neck. Delicate and close to the skin.
16"
Collarbone
The most popular length — rests right at the collarbone.
18"
Classic
Falls just below the collarbone. Flattering on most necklines.
20"
Princess
Sits at the chest. Great for pendants and layering.
22"
Opera
Between princess and matinee. Elegant on all necklines.
24"
Matinee
Longer and statement-making. Beautiful on low necklines.
Not sure how a length will look on you? Cut a piece of string to the same measurement and drape it around your neck — you'll see exactly how the necklace will sit before you order.

Layering tip
For a layered look, choose chains at least 2" apart in length. This keeps each piece visible and prevents tangling.
Bracelet sizing
6"
XS / Small wrist
6.5"
Small–Medium
7"
Average wrist
7.5"
Medium–Large
8"
Large wrist
How to measure: Wrap a soft tape measure or strip of paper around your wrist just below the wrist bone. Add 0.5"–1" to get your ideal bracelet size for a comfortable fit.
Chain vs. cuff bracelets
Chain bracelets
Use the paper strip method around your wrist, mark the overlap, and measure. Add 0.5"–1" for comfort. Many styles can be custom-sized — just ask.

Before you order
Wide bands
Wide or thick bands sit tighter than narrow ones. Go 1 Israeli size (or half a US size) larger than your usual for the best fit.
Knuckle fit
If your knuckle is larger than the base of your finger, size for the knuckle. It's better to have a ring spin slightly than to struggle getting it on.
Temperature matters
Measure at least 10 minutes after exercise when your body temperature is normal. Fingers swell in heat — measuring at rest gives the most accurate result.
Left vs. right hand
Each finger can differ in size between left and right. Always measure the specific finger you plan to wear the ring on.
Between two sizes?
Always go up, not down. A slightly larger ring is far more comfortable than one that's too tight — especially for everyday wear.
Buying as a gift?
Measure the inner diameter of a ring they already wear on the same finger, then match to the chart. It's the most reliable method without giving away the surprise.
